Best And Worst Non Toxic Mascara For Straight, Downward-Pointing Lashes

Want to know all of the best and worst non toxic mascara? This list of non toxic mascara will help you choose the best possible mascara for your straight, downward-pointing lashes.

non toxic mascara

Finding a good non toxic mascara has taken me YEARS. I’m super picky when it comes to mascara because I have straight, downward-pointing lashes. Most non toxic mascaras do not hold a curl at all. This is the biggest struggle I’ve encountered when trying to find a good non toxic mascara.

I know many of you have the same struggle, so I wanted to share the best and worst non toxic mascara I’ve found over the years. This will help you decide what to choose and what to skip.

This post is all about the best and worst non toxic mascara for straight, downward-facing lashes.

Best Non Toxic Mascara

1. Living Libations Raven Maven Mascara

This is my all-time favorite mascara. It holds a curl beautifully and it doesn’t clump at all. It also doesn’t give you raccoon eyes by the end of the day. I love that it contains peptides to nourish and strengthen the lashes.

w3ll people mascara

I’ve had my tube for 2 years and I am just now needing to repurchase another one. It also has a silicone wand, which is better than a brush wand because it doesn’t accumulate product residue and dry out.

If you like thick voluminous lashes, this mascara probably isn’t for you because it gives a more natural look, which I personally love. I give this mascara a 10/10 rating.

PROS

Lasts For Years

Contains Peptides

Silicone Wand

Sustainable Packaging

Zero clumping

No transfer to under eyes

Water-resistant

CONS

Doesn’t provide a ton of thickness or volume

2. Lily Lolo Mascara

Lily Lolo has two types of mascara: natural and big lash. The natural mascara is supposed to look, well, natural, and the big lash mascara is supposed to provide more thickness and volume. I put the natural mascara on one eye and the big lash mascara on my other eye.

non toxic eyeliner
(big lash on left, natural lash on right)

I could not tell a difference at all between the two, however, I prefer the big lash wand. I felt like it coated my lashes a little better.

They both held my curl beautifully and I liked how soft the formula felt. I give the big lash mascara a 9/10 rating and the natural mascara an 8/10 rating because I didn’t like the wand as much.

PROS

Soft, gentle formula suitable for sensitive eyes

Smooth application

Natural, organic ingredients

Holds Curl

Zero clumping

No transfer to under eyes

CONS

Big lash didn’t provide any extra length or volume

3. Eyes That TOK Lash Enhancing Mascara

I really liked this mascara because it wasn’t clumpy and it held my curl pretty well. I also love the length it gave my lashes!

It contains strengthening and lengthening ingredients such as horsetail, pea protein, and bayberry fruit wax.

My only cons to this mascara would be that I did have a little black under my eyes by the end of the day, so I give this mascara a rating of 8/10.

PROS

Nourishing ingredients

Silicone Wand

Zero clumping

Semi-waterproof

Lengthening

CONS

A little transfer to under eyes

Worst Non Toxic Mascara

I want to preface this section by saying these did not work FOR ME, but that doesn’t mean they wouldn’t work for anyone else. I only want to recommend products that I truly love and these were not it.

1. Honest Beauty Extreme Length Mascara + Lash Primer

I was excited to try this mascara because I love the Honest Beauty brand and have heard good things about their mascara. However, when I tried it I was very disappointed with the results.

The mascara comes with a primer that you put on your lashes before the mascara. I did one eye with the primer and one eye without the primer.

(Primer on left eye, no primer on right eye)

As you can see the eye with the primer has absolutely zero curl. It weighed down my lashes and did nothing for them. The other eye without the primer held my curl a little bit, but after about 20 minutes they had gone back down.

I also hated how clumpy the formula was, so I have to give this a rating of 1/10. I give it 1 point because the primer is a unique concept.

PROS

Contains a lash primer

CONS

Clumping

Weighs down lashes

Doesn’t hold a curl
